SERVER-25005 Use Pipeline to execute $lookup and $graphLookup.
Replaces the usages of DBDirectClient::query() in DocumentSourceLookUp and DocumentSourceGraphLookUp to instead parse and execute a Pipeline. Simplifies the registration process of the "inner" plan execution in an aggregation pipeline. The DocumentSourceCursor class now owns its PlanExecutor and the PipelineProxyStage class no longer has a std::weak_ptr to it. The "inner" plan executor is registered with the CursorManager of the underlying Collection and will receive invalidation notifications if a catalog operation occurs.
